PHP 클래스 MC4WP_Queue

파일 보기 프로젝트 열기: dannyvankooten/mailchimp-for-wordpress

보호된 프로퍼티들

프로퍼티 타입 설명
$dirty boolean
$jobs MC4WP_Queue_Job[]
$option_name string

공개 메소드들

메소드 설명
__construct ( string $option_name ) MC4WP_Ecommerce_Queue constructor.
all ( ) : MC4WP_Queue_Job[] Get all jobs in the queue
delete ( MC4WP_Queue_Job $job )
get ( ) : MC4WP_Queue_Job | false Get all jobs in the queue
put ( mixed $data ) : boolean Add job to queue
reschedule ( MC4WP_Queue_Job $job )
reset ( ) Reset queue
save ( ) Save the queue

보호된 메소드들

메소드 설명
load ( ) Load jobs from option

메소드 상세

__construct() 공개 메소드

MC4WP_Ecommerce_Queue constructor.
public __construct ( string $option_name )
$option_name string

all() 공개 메소드

Get all jobs in the queue
public all ( ) : MC4WP_Queue_Job[]
리턴 MC4WP_Queue_Job[] Array of jobs

delete() 공개 메소드

public delete ( MC4WP_Queue_Job $job )
$job MC4WP_Queue_Job

get() 공개 메소드

Get all jobs in the queue
public get ( ) : MC4WP_Queue_Job | false
리턴 MC4WP_Queue_Job | false

load() 보호된 메소드

Load jobs from option
protected load ( )

put() 공개 메소드

Add job to queue
public put ( mixed $data ) : boolean
$data mixed
리턴 boolean

reschedule() 공개 메소드

public reschedule ( MC4WP_Queue_Job $job )
$job MC4WP_Queue_Job

reset() 공개 메소드

Reset queue
public reset ( )

save() 공개 메소드

Save the queue
public save ( )

프로퍼티 상세

$dirty 보호되어 있는 프로퍼티

protected bool $dirty
리턴 boolean

$jobs 보호되어 있는 프로퍼티

protected MC4WP_Queue_Job[] $jobs
리턴 MC4WP_Queue_Job[]

$option_name 보호되어 있는 프로퍼티

protected string $option_name
리턴 string